Women in Games Launches Manifesto for Industry Equality

The international advocacy organization Women in Games has launched a new manifesto calling for a fundamental rebalancing of gender representation and fairness across the global video games industry. The document, released today, outlines a series of principles and objectives aimed at addressing systemic gender disparities within the sector.

The manifesto serves as a formal declaration of intent and a framework for action, targeting companies, educational institutions, and policymakers worldwide. Its publication marks a significant step in the organization’s ongoing campaign to foster a more inclusive and equitable environment for women and all underrepresented genders in gaming.

Core Principles of the Manifesto

The central call of the manifesto is for a comprehensive “rebalancing” of the industry. This encompasses multiple dimensions, including workplace culture, career advancement opportunities, representation in game content and narratives, and equitable treatment in all professional spheres. The organization argues that achieving gender balance is not only a matter of social justice but also critical for the industry’s creativity and commercial sustainability.

Context and Industry Background

The video game industry has long faced scrutiny over gender diversity. Despite a near-equal split between male and female players globally, women remain significantly underrepresented in development studios, particularly in technical and leadership positions. Reports and surveys over the past decade have consistently highlighted issues related to workplace culture, hiring practices, and retention of female talent.

Women in Games, established as a non-profit, has been at the forefront of efforts to change this dynamic. The organization operates through a network of ambassadors, hosts events and conferences, and provides resources for both individuals and companies seeking to improve their diversity and inclusion practices. This manifesto consolidates its core advocacy points into a single, public-facing document.
